      Southern Banana Pudding
       

      *Ingredients*

      3/4 cup sugar, divided
      3 tbs. cornstarch
      Dash salt
      2 cups milk
      4 eggs, separated
      1 tbs. butter or margarine
      2 tsp. vanilla extract or 1 tsp. rum extract
      40 to 45 vanilla wafers, divided
      2 bananas, sliced and divided
       

      *Preparation*

      Preheat oven to 400 degrees F.

      In med. saucepan combine 1/2 cup sugar, cornstarch and salr;  gradually add milk.  Cook over med. heat until mixture comes to a boil, stirring constantly; continue to boil 2 min., stirring constantly.  Remove from heat.

      Place egg yolks in med. bowl; gradually stir in half of the milk mixture.  Return mixture back to saucepan (and rest of milk mixture).    Cook over med. heat until mixture returns to boil, stirring constantly; continue to boil 2 min., stirring constantly.  Remove from heat.

      Add butter and extract, mixing well.  In 1 1/2 quart round baking dish layer half of wafers, bananas and pudding.  Repeat layers.

      In med. bowl beat egg whites to soft peak.  Gradually add remaining 1/4 cup sugar, beating until stiff.  Spread over pudding.  Bake 5 to 7 min. or until golden brown.

      Garnish with wafers and banana slices.  Serve warm or chilled.
       

      Yield:  6 servings
